2008 Roadeo

May 31- June 1

Presented by: NCPTA & NCDOT-PTD

The 2008 Roadeo is scheduled for May 31 - June 1 at the Wilmington International Airport in conjunction with the North Carolina Public Transportation Conference. This competition brings the best public transit drivers from across North Carolina to test their skills and abilities in the areas of driving, wheelchair boarding and securement, pre-trip inspection and a written test.

Participants will compete in three divisions:

  • Bus
  • Van Cut-Away
  • Van

Roadeo LunchTraining, practice and preliminary activities begin on Saturday, May 31st for all Roadeo participants. Competition will be held on Sunday, June 1st.

The roadeo will conclude with an awards luncheon at the Wilmington International Airport where all drivers and judges will be honored and the top winners in the categories will be crowned. Prize drawings will also be given out to contestants and volunteers!

Analytical Preventative Maintenance Carolina
How important is a “PM” program to your system, remember that change is necessary for productivity improvement. A successful program centers on planning, standardization, training, research and record keeping. This presentation will help you learn how to provide the safest and most cost effective service helping you to balance safety considerations against cost efficient operation decisions.
